What is the definition of a Cultural Myth?
Cultural mythology is the set of stories and beliefs that characterizes a culture. To anthropologists, one of the biggest questions regarding cultural mythology is whether it makes culture or whether culture makes it. That is, does culture make a person who he or she is or is culture the mass product of the beliefs of a group of individuals? Cognitive anthropological theory maintains that it is a little of both.
